What are the differences between powdered milk and ice cream?

  • Powdered milk is richer than ice cream in vitamin B12, phosphorus, calcium, vitamin B2, vitamin B5, potassium, selenium, zinc, and vitamin B1.
  • Powdered milk's daily need coverage for vitamin B12 is 119% more.
  • Powdered milk has 9 times more selenium than ice cream. While powdered milk has 16.3µg of selenium, ice cream has only 1.8µg.
  • The amount of saturated fat in ice cream is lower.
  • The glycemic index of powdered milk is lower.

We used Milk, dry, whole, without added vitamin D and Ice creams, vanilla types in this article.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Powdered milk Ice cream DV% diff.
Vitamin B12 3.25µg 0.39µg 119%
Phosphorus 776mg 105mg 96%
Calcium 912mg 128mg 78%
Vitamin B2 1.205mg 0.24mg 74%
Protein 26.32g 3.5g 46%
Saturated fat 16.742g 6.79g 45%
Vitamin B5 2.271mg 0.581mg 34%
Potassium 1330mg 199mg 33%
Selenium 16.3µg 1.8µg 26%
Zinc 3.34mg 0.69mg 24%
Fats 26.71g 11g 24%
Vitamin B6 0.302mg 0.048mg 20%
Vitamin B1 0.283mg 0.041mg 20%
Cholesterol 97mg 44mg 18%
Choline 117.4mg 26mg 17%
Magnesium 85mg 14mg 17%
Vitamin A 258µg 118µg 16%
Calories 496kcal 207kcal 14%
Sodium 371mg 80mg 13%
Monounsaturated fat 7.924g 2.969g 12%
Vitamin C 8.6mg 0.6mg 9%
Folate 37µg 5µg 8%
Copper 0.08mg 0.023mg 6%
Iron 0.47mg 0.09mg 5%
Carbs 38.42g 23.6g 5%
Fiber 0g 0.7g 3%
Vitamin B3 0.646mg 0.116mg 3%
Vitamin D 0.5µg 0.2µg 2%
Vitamin D 20IU 8IU 2%
Vitamin K 2.2µg 0.3µg 2%
Vitamin E 0.58mg 0.3mg 2%
Manganese 0.04mg 0.008mg 1%
Polyunsaturated fat 0.665g 0.452g 1%
